Understanding the Role of Customer Feedback

Customer feedback refers to the comments, suggestions, and opinions shared by customers regarding their experience with a product or service. It provides valuable insights into what customers like or dislike, what improvements can be made, and what features are missing. This information helps businesses make informed decisions and drive continuous improvement.

Customer feedback is a crucial component of any successful business strategy. It serves as a direct line of communication between customers and businesses, allowing for a deeper understanding of consumer needs and preferences. By actively seeking and analyzing customer feedback, businesses can tailor their offerings to better align with market demands and stay ahead of the competition.

Defining Customer Feedback

Customer feedback encompasses various forms of communication, such as surveys, reviews, social media comments, and emails. It can be both positive and negative, offering businesses an opportunity to learn and grow.

Surveys are a common method used to gather customer feedback systematically. They allow businesses to collect structured data on customer satisfaction levels, preferences, and suggestions for improvement. Reviews, on the other hand, provide qualitative insights into the customer experience, highlighting specific aspects that resonate with or disappoint customers.

Methods for Collecting Customer Feedback

Collecting customer feedback requires businesses to employ various methods to ensure a comprehensive understanding of customer sentiments. Let’s explore some common methods.

Surveys and Questionnaires

Surveys and questionnaires are popular ways to collect feedback. Businesses can design specific questions to gather insights about customer preferences, experiences, and suggestions. Online surveys can be emailed to customers or embedded on websites, making it convenient for them to provide feedback.

Social Media Monitoring

Social media platforms offer a wealth of customer feedback. By monitoring social media channels, businesses can gain real-time insights into customer opinions, concerns, and recommendations. Analyzing social media mentions and comments helps businesses identify trends and make data-driven decisions.

Feedback Forms and Emails

Feedback forms and emails are effective ways to capture customer feedback. Businesses can include forms or links to feedback forms with their products or on their websites. Additionally, personalized emails can be sent to customers encouraging them to share their thoughts and experiences.

Overcoming Challenges in Customer Feedback Management

While customer feedback is immensely valuable, businesses may face challenges in managing it effectively. Let’s explore how businesses can address two common challenges: dealing with negative feedback and ensuring the authenticity of feedback.

Dealing with Negative Feedback

Negative feedback can be disheartening, but it presents an opportunity for growth and improvement. Rather than ignoring or dismissing negative feedback, businesses should embrace it as a chance to address customer concerns. By responding promptly, offering solutions, and showing empathy, businesses can turn negative experiences into positive ones, building customer trust and loyalty.

Ensuring Authenticity of Feedback

With the rise of online platforms, businesses need to ensure the authenticity of customer feedback. Implementing measures like verification systems or moderation processes can help filter out fake or irrelevant feedback, ensuring the feedback received is genuine and reliable.
